@charset "utf-8";.clear::after,.header-wrap .header:after,.header_login .header_dbcompany:before,a.new:after,div.new:after{content:''}.checkIsCookie,.checkIsCookie p{line-height:56px}.clear::after,.header-wrap .header:after{clear:both}.clear::after{display:block}.checkIsCookie{width:100%;min-width:1200px;color:#fff;height:56px;font-size:14px;position:relative;z-index:100;background:rgba(0,0,0,.8);text-align:center;display:none}.checkIsCookie .checkIsCookieClose{text-indent:0;height:20px;width:20px;background:url(../../images/browser/close.png) no-repeat;-webkit-background-size:20px 20px;-moz-background-size:20px 20px;-o-background-size:20px 20px;background-size:20px 20px;position:absolute;top:18px;right:150px}.header-wrap{height:80px;width:100%;background:#22272f;min-width:1280px}.header-wrap .header{width:1200px;margin:0 auto}.header-wrap .header:after{display:block}.header-wrap .header_logo{float:left;height:50px;width:158px;margin-top:15px}.header-wrap .header_logo img{display:block;width:158px;height:50px}.header_search{float:left;position:relative;height:30px;width:350px;margin-top:24px;margin-left:160px;border:1px solid #393d48;-webkit-border-radius:16px;-moz-border-radius:16px;border-radius:16px;padding-left:8px}.header_search .header_search_icon{float:left;height:17px;width:17px;background:url(../../images/template/search.png) no-repeat;margin-top:7.5px;margin-right:10px}.header_search .header_hotsearch{float:left;position:relative;z-index:2;max-width:258px;line-height:29px;overflow:hidden}.header_search .header_hotsearch a{font-size:12px;color:#888;text-decoration:none;margin-right:10px;cursor:pointer}.header_search .header_hotsearch a:hover{color:#ff7900;text-decoration:underline}.header_search .header_search_input{position:absolute;z-index:1;left:35px;width:267px;height:100%;border:0;background:#22272f;color:#888;font-size:12px;cursor:pointer}.header_search .header_search_input:focus{outline:0;-webkit-box-shadow:0 0 0;-moz-box-shadow:0 0 0;box-shadow:0 0 0;cursor:text}.header_search .header_search_input::-webkit-input-placeholder{opacity:1;color:#888}.header_search .header_search_input:-moz-placeholder{opacity:1;color:#888}.header_search .header_search_input::-moz-placeholder{opacity:1;color:#888}.header_search .header_search_input:-ms-input-placeholder{opacity:1;color:#888}.header_search .header_seacrch_btn{float:right;width:46px;line-height:30px;color:#ff7900;font-size:12px;cursor:pointer;padding-left:10px}.header_entry{float:left;margin-left:44px;line-height:80px}.header_entry a{display:none;font-size:12px;color:#888;margin-right:30px;cursor:pointer;text-decoration:none}.header_entry a:last-child{margin-right:0}.header_entry a#qad,.header_entry a#train_back,.header_entry a:hover{color:#ff7900}.header_entry a#qad:hover,.header_entry a#train_back:hover{cursor:pointer!important}.header_unlogin{float:right}.header_unlogin a{display:block;float:left;width:88px;height:30px;line-height:29px;text-align:center;border:1px solid #fff;-webkit-border-radius:16px;-moz-border-radius:16px;border-radius:16px;color:#fff;text-decoration:none;margin-top:24px}.header_unlogin a:hover{border:1px solid #ff7900;background:#ff7900;text-decoration:none}.header_unlogin a:first-child{margin-right:30px}.header_login{position:relative;float:right}.header_login .header_user{line-height:80px;padding-right:12px}.header_login .header_user i{position:absolute;right:0;top:33px;display:block;height:6px;width:6px;-webkit-border-radius:50%;-moz-border-radius:50%;border-radius:50%;background:#e13c29}.header_login .header_user .header_vip{float:left;height:15px;width:17px;margin-top:31px;margin-right:8px}.header_login .header_user .header_yes_vip{background:url(../../images/template/vip.png) no-repeat}.header_login .header_user .header_no_vip{background:url(../../images/template/vip1.png) no-repeat}.header_login .header_user .header_username{float:left;color:#fff;text-decoration:none;line-height:80px}.header_login .header_dbcompany{display:none;min-width:98px;z-index:1;position:absolute;right:0;top:40px;padding-top:14px}.header_login .header_dbcompany ul{overflow:hidden;-webkit-border-radius:5px;-moz-border-radius:5px;border-radius:5px;background-color:#fff;-webkit-box-shadow:0 0 10px rgba(0,0,0,.1);-moz-box-shadow:0 0 10px rgba(0,0,0,.1);box-shadow:0 0 10px rgba(0,0,0,.1)}.header_login .header_dbcompany ul a{display:block;text-align:center;padding:.42em 2.58em;font-size:12px;color:#1a1a1a;text-decoration:none}.header_login .header_dbcompany ul a:hover{background:#ff7900;color:#fff;text-decoration:none}.header_login .header_dbcompany:before{position:absolute;top:4px;right:7px;display:block;border:5px solid transparent;border-bottom:5px solid #fff}.header_login .header_commonuser{position:absolute;right:-47px;top:45px;-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;display:none;width:334px;height:237px;background:url(../../images/template/infowrap.png) no-repeat;padding:36px 17px 0;z-index:100}.header_login .header_commonuser .header_userinfo{padding:0 20px}.header_login .header_commonuser .header_userinfo .header_usericon{float:left;height:50px;width:50px;margin-right:10px}.header_login .header_commonuser .header_userinfo .header_usericon img{height:100%;width:100%;-webkit-border-radius:50%;-moz-border-radius:50%;border-radius:50%}.header_login .header_commonuser .header_userinfo .header_userinfo_inner{float:right;width:200px}.header_login .header_commonuser .header_userinfo .header_userinfo_inner .header_userinfo_username{float:left;font-size:16px;color:#fff;width:182px;overflow:hidden;-o-text-overflow:ellipsis;text-overflow:ellipsis;white-space:nowrap;margin-bottom:2px;margin-top:2px;text-decoration:none}.header_login .header_commonuser .header_userinfo .header_userinfo_inner .header_set{float:left;width:18px;height:24px;color:#fff;background:url(../../images/template/set.png) center no-repeat;margin-bottom:2px;margin-top:2px}.header_login .header_commonuser .header_userinfo .header_userinfo_inner .header_rank,.header_login .header_commonuser .header_userinfo .header_userinfo_inner .header_studytime{float:left;font-size:12px;color:#fff;width:100px;overflow:hidden;-o-text-overflow:ellipsis;text-overflow:ellipsis;white-space:nowrap}.header_login .header_commonuser .header_message{padding:0 20px;border-bottom:1px solid #eee;margin-top:13px}.header_login .header_commonuser .header_message li{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;width:50%;line-height:32px;float:left;overflow:hidden;-o-text-overflow:ellipsis;text-overflow:ellipsis;white-space:nowrap}.header_login .header_commonuser .header_message li a{font-size:12px;color:#202020;text-decoration:none}.header_login .header_commonuser .header_message li span{font-size:12px}.header_login .header_commonuser .header_message li:first-child{border-right:1px solid #eee}.header_login .header_commonuser .header_message li i{position:relative;top:4px;display:inline-block;height:16px;width:17px;margin-right:10px}.header_login .header_commonuser .header_message li:first-child i{background:url(../../images/template/message.png) no-repeat}.header_login .header_commonuser .header_message li:nth-child(2){padding-left:20px}.header_login .header_commonuser .header_message li:nth-child(2) i{background:url(../../images/template/message1.png) no-repeat}.header_login .header_commonuser .header_nodata{display:none;height:50px;text-align:center;line-height:50px;border-bottom:1px solid #eee;font-size:12px;color:#202020}.header_login .header_commonuser .header_studying{padding:4px 20px;height:51px;border-bottom:1px solid #eee;overflow:hidden}.header_login .header_commonuser .header_studying li{line-height:20px}.header_login .header_commonuser .header_studying a{color:#202020;text-decoration:none}.header_login .header_commonuser .header_studying div{float:left;font-size:12px}.header_login .header_commonuser .header_studying div:first-child{width:230px;overflow:hidden;-o-text-overflow:ellipsis;text-overflow:ellipsis;white-space:nowrap}.header_login .header_commonuser .header_studying div:nth-child(2){color:#ff7900}.header_login .header_commonuser .header_logout{padding:0 20px;text-align:right;margin-top:8px;cursor:pointer}.header_login .header_commonuser .header_logout a{color:#888;text-decoration:none}.header_login:hover .header_commonuser,.header_login:hover .header_dbcompany{display:block}.cnav_wrap{width:100%;background:#fafafa;border-bottom:1px solid #eee}.cnav{width:1200px;height:50px;color:#202020;font-size:14px;margin:0 auto}.cnav_left{float:left;line-height:50px;color:#202020}.cnav_left>li{position:relative;float:left;margin-right:64px}.cnav_left>li a{color:#202020;text-decoration:none}.cnav_left>li:last-child{margin-right:0}.cnav_left>li.active,.cnav_left>li.active>div>a,.cnav_left>li:hover,.cnav_left>li:hover>div>a{color:#ff7900}.cnav_left .nav-first{line-height:50px;height:50px;cursor:pointer;font-size:16px}.cnav_left .nav-first a{display:inline-block;height:50px;font-size:16px}.cnav_left .nav-second{display:none;position:absolute;left:-36px;top:50px;z-index:300;width:132px;background:#fff;-webkit-box-shadow:0 0 20px rgba(0,0,0,.15);-moz-box-shadow:0 0 20px rgba(0,0,0,.15);box-shadow:0 0 20px rgba(0,0,0,.15);-webkit-border-radius:6px;-moz-border-radius:6px;border-radius:6px}.cnav_left .nav-second li{line-height:40px;width:100%;text-align:center}.cnav_left .nav-second li a{color:#202020;text-decoration:none}.cnav_left .nav-second li.active a,.cnav_left .nav-second li:hover a,.cnav_right a:hover,.cnav_right a:hover div{color:#ff7900}.cnav_left>li:hover .nav-second{display:block}.cnav_right{float:right}.cnav_right>*{margin-left:64px}.cnav_right .nav_time{float:left;height:50px;width:108px;margin-left:0;background:url(../../images/template/time.gif) no-repeat}.cnav_right .nav_vip{float:left;color:#202020;width:100px;height:50px;text-decoration:none;background:url(../../images/template/vip.gif) center no-repeat}.cnav_right .nav_appdown{float:left;display:inline-block;position:relative;line-height:50px;cursor:pointer}.cnav_right .nav_appdown div{display:inline-block;line-height:50px;color:#202020;text-decoration:none}.cnav_right .nav_appdown>img{display:none;position:absolute;right:-61px;top:16px;z-index:300}.cnav_right .nav_appdown:hover img{display:block}.csidebar{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;position:fixed;right:0;top:50%;-webkit-transform:translateY(-50%);-moz-transform:translateY(-50%);-ms-transform:translateY(-50%);-o-transform:translateY(-50%);transform:translateY(-50%);z-index:100;width:70px;padding:0 10px;-webkit-box-shadow:0 0 15px rgba(238,238,238,.7);-moz-box-shadow:0 0 15px rgba(238,238,238,.7);box-shadow:0 0 15px rgba(238,238,238,.7);-webkit-border-top-left-radius:6px;-moz-border-radius-topleft:6px;border-top-left-radius:6px;-webkit-border-bottom-left-radius:6px;-moz-border-radius-bottomleft:6px;border-bottom-left-radius:6px;background:#fff;display:none}.csidebar ul{width:100%;text-align:center}.csidebar ul li{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box;position:relative;padding:20px 10px;color:#888;border-bottom:1px solid #eee;line-height:18px;cursor:pointer}.csidebar ul li a{display:inline-block;height:100%;width:100%;color:#888;text-decoration:none}.csidebar ul li:last-child{border:0}.csidebar ul li:hover,.csidebar ul li:hover a{color:#ff7900}.csidebar ul li:hover .csidebar_content{position:absolute;display:block;left:-164px;top:-43px}.csidebar ul li.csidebar_first:hover .csidebar_content{left:-186px;top:-16px}.csidebar ul .csidebar_content{display:none}.firstloginlog{display:none;position:fixed;left:0;top:0;width:100%;height:100%;background:rgba(51,51,51,.8);z-index:100}.firstloginlog .firstloginlog_wrap{position:relative;width:1200px;margin:0 auto}.firstloginlog .firstloginlog_qad,.firstloginlog .firstloginlog_train{display:none;position:absolute;top:95px;right:362px;width:224px}a.new:after,div.new:after{position:absolute;width:27px;height:15px;background:url(../../images/common/new_whitebgd.gif) no-repeat}.firstloginlog .firstloginlog_close{margin-top:20px;margin-left:73px;cursor:pointer}a.new:after{top:35px;right:24px}div.new:after{top:2px;right:-13px}